Alberta Energy Export Tax Could Fracture Canada

Retaliating against the US with an export tax on energy could harm Canada more than it hurts Washington, according to some experts. The idea of imposing a tax on Alberta's oil exports as leverage against the US has been floated by Ontario Premier Doug Ford and former Alberta premier Jason Kenney.

In 1980, the Trudeau government imposed the National Energy Program, which forced much of Alberta's oil to be sold below world prices. This move led to the election of a separatist MLA in 1982, with some now calling for another referendum on separation.

However, there are constitutional and treaty obstacles that make an export tax on energy exports from Alberta difficult to implement. The Supreme Court struck down a similar tax in 1980, citing Section 125 of the Constitution, which prohibits taxing provincial property. Additionally, Section 92A gives Alberta exclusive control over oil production, and CUSMA article 2.15 bans export taxes unless the same tax applies at home.

Alberta Premier Danielle Smith has already expressed skepticism about withholding energy exports as a form of retaliation. Analysts agree that an export tax would primarily harm Canadian companies, which would have to pay the tax, and potentially reignite separatist sentiment in Alberta.
